Economy & Jobs
Grand Haven residents earn a median household income of $60,665 , which is 19% below the national average of $75,149.
Per capita income is $39,963. The unemployment rate stands at 2.3% (36% below the U.S. rate of 3.6%). 8.0% of residents live below the poverty line. The area is home to 6,888 business establishments, including 465 restaurants.
Housing & Cost of Living
The median home value in Grand Haven is $242,400 , 14% below the national median of $281,900.
Zillow estimates the typical home at $389,453. Median rent is $961/month, with 29.8% of renters spending more than 30% of income on housing. The cost of living index is 96.2 (100 = national average). The median home was built in 1959.
Safety & Crime
Grand Haven reports 251 violent crimes per 100,000 residents
, which is 34% below the national average of 380/100K.
Property crime is 1,551/100K. The murder rate is 9.0/100K.
Education
35.9% of adults in Grand Haven hold a bachelor's degree or higher
(7% above the national average).
96.3% have completed high school. Local schools score 6.4/10 in standardized testing.
Climate & Weather
Grand Haven has an average annual temperature of 48°F (9°C).
Winters average 26°F in January while summers reach 71°F in July. The area gets 260 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 37.6 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 38.
